콘텐츠로 건너뛰기
Home » map

map

vim의 키 맵 설정 팁

vim에서 키맵을 잘 활용하는 것의 중요성은 딱히 말하지 않아도 될 것 같으니, 키 맵을 설정하는데 있어서 몇 가지 알아두면 좋은 팁들을 소개하고자 한다. 키 맵 작성 방법 키 맵은 :map 명령을 사용해서 정의할 수 있다. :map A B의 형식이다. A는 사용할 키 시퀀스이고 B는 A를 입력했을 때 작동할 키 시퀀스이다. 여기서 A, B가 모두 키 시퀀스라는 점을 잘 알아두자. 특정한 키 하나를 눌러서 동작을 실행하는게 아니라, 두 개 이상의 키를 순서대로 눌러서 동작을 실행할 수 있다. 따라서 실제로 vim의 키맵은… 더 보기 »vim의 키 맵 설정 팁

람다표현식과 맵, 필터, 리듀스 (Python)

람다(lambda, )는 본래 수리논리학에서의 함수정의를 추상화한 형식 체계로, 간단히 말해서 이름이 없는 함수 혹은 인라인으로 정의하는 함수로 이해할 수 있다. 수학에서의 람다대수의 정의와 비슷하게 파이썬에서는 다음과 같이 람다함수를 정의한다. lambda {파라미터,…} : {표현식} 람다식은 그 자체로 표현식이며 다음 구성 요소로 작성한다. 키워드 lambda 파라미터 : 컴마로 구분되는 1개 이상의 파라미터. 파라미터는 반드시 1개 이상이어어야 한다. 콜론 : 표현식 : 파라미터와 그외 값으로 이루어지는 일련의 표현식 예를 들어 어떤 파라미터 x 에 대해서 1을 증가시킨 값을 구하는 함수는 람다대수로는 이라고 표현하며,… 더 보기 »람다표현식과 맵, 필터, 리듀스 (Python)